How much do master scheduler remote j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 11, 2026, the average yearly pay for master scheduler remote in the United States is $83,891.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$63,000.00 and $99,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Job Title: Master Scheduler

Location: Reynoldsburg, OH (Relocation Not Available)

Employment Type: Contract

Shift: 7:30 AM – 4:00 PM

Job Summary

The Master Scheduler supports the PPC – Mass Production unit by coordinating high-volume production schedules, material planning, and supplier communication to ensure parts are produced and delivered on time. This role is responsible for scheduling actual production requirements—such as aligning output to customer demand (e.g., “Honda needs X seats by X date”). Ideal candidates come from a high-volume manufacturing environment (automotive preferred but not required) or have strong analytical/data systems skills and the ability to transition into production scheduling. This is an excellent opportunity for a detail-oriented professional who thrives in fast-paced manufacturing operations.

Required Skills & Qualifications

● High school diploma or equivalent

● Experience working in high-volume manufacturing (automotive a plus, not required)

● Strong analytical skills; ability to work with data, spreadsheets, and systems

● Proficiency in Microsoft Office (Excel required)

● Experience with ERP systems (QAD preferred but not required)

● Strong verbal, written, and interpersonal communication skills

● Highly organized, detail-oriented, and capable of meeting tight deadlines

● Ability to work in an open/shared office environment

● Ability to lift up to 50 lbs unassisted

Preferred Skills & Qualifications

● Experience in production scheduling, forecasting, or materials planning

● Background coordinating actual production output against customer demand

● Familiarity with supplier management, logistics, and freight coordination

● Knowledge of QMS/EMS audits, Corporate Governance, and JSOX compliance

● Experience supporting new model launches or engineering change management

● Strong problem-solving skills and ability to drive corrective actions

Day-to-Day Responsibilities

● Schedule actual production quantities based on customer requirements (e.g., meeting OEM demand deadlines)

● Generate and issue supplier forecasts for material planning

● Create, issue, and track material releases using Excel and/or QAD

● Maintain purchased parts data and verify delivery timeliness and accuracy

● Collaborate with Material Service and cross-functional teams on part-related issues

● Track part problems, initiate corrective actions, and monitor supplier performance

● Manage raw material inventory levels and participate in physical inventory counts

● Communicate critical part shortages, design changes, or schedule adjustments

● Support new model startup activities, including part ordering and follow-up

● Manage build-out activity to minimize excess or dead stock

● Track design changes (CIF updates, plot files, cost confirmation, delivery timing)

● Resolve supplier invoice discrepancies

● Monitor packaging, offsite asset controls, and supplier capacity

● Verify new model forecasts and ordering file accuracy against BOMs

● Coordinate freight logistics to ensure timely pickup and delivery

● Maintain administrative documentation, emails, and filing

● Uphold 5S standards and clean work area

● Support QMS/EMS, Corporate Governance, and JSOX compliance

● Perform additional duties as assigned

Physical and Environment Requirements

Physical expectations may include standing, walking, and sitting for extended periods; lifting up to 50 lbs; preparing and analyzing computer data; communicating in a dynamic office environment; and working in an open/group workspace.
